Не удалось запустить X сервер

Вопрос или проблема

Все было нормально, пока не появилось диалоговое окно с сообщением:

не удалось запустить X сервер (ваш графический интерфейс). Возможно, он настроен неправильно. Вы хотите просмотреть вывод X сервера для диагностики проблемы?

Да или нет приводят к одному и тому же результату.

После этого появляется еще одно окно, сообщающее мне:

X сервер теперь отключен. Перезапустите GDM, когда он будет правильно настроен

Итак… как мне его настроить?

В конце концов я получаю “загрузка, пожалуйста, подождите”

некоторые данные

Затем

ubuntu@ubuntu: ~$  

с мигающим символом подчеркивания

Попробуйте перенастроить X сервер:

sudo dpkg-reconfigure xserver-xorg

Если не поможет, попробуйте удалить ~/.config/monitors.xml

rm  ~/.config/monitors.xml

Ответ или решение

Если вы столкнулись с ошибкой "не удалось запустить X сервер", следует понимать, что это может быть связано с неправильной конфигурацией графического интерфейса. Рассмотрим несколько шагов для диагностики и последующего исправления этой проблемы.

Шаг 1: Проверка конфигурации X сервера

Первоначально попробуйте переинициализировать конфигурацию X сервера с помощью следующей команды:

sudo dpkg-reconfigure xserver-xorg

Эта команда запускает процесс конфигурации X сервера заново. При этом он будет пытаться автоматически определить и настроить ваше графическое оборудование. После выполнения данной команды перезагрузите систему и посмотрите, решена ли проблема.

Шаг 2: Удаление старых конфигураций монитора

Если переинициализация не помогла, возможно, проблема заключается в конфигурационном файле монитора. Попробуйте удалить файл monitors.xml, который может содержать неверные настройки:

rm ~/.config/monitors.xml

После этого снова перезагрузите систему, чтобы X сервер создавал новый конфигурационный файл.

Шаг 3: Просмотр логов X сервера

Если предыдущие шаги не привели к решению проблемы, рекомендуется проверить логи X сервера, которые обычно находятся в /var/log/Xorg.0.log. Чтобы просмотреть этот лог, выполните:

cat /var/log/Xorg.0.log | grep EE

Команда grep EE отфильтрует и покажет только ошибки из лога. Это поможет вам понять, что именно идет не так при запуске X сервера.

Шаг 4: Проверка драйверов видеокарты

Другой возможной причиной неудачного запуска X сервера могут быть проблемы с драйверами видеокарты. Убедитесь, что установлены правильные драйверы. Например, для NVIDIA или AMD могут потребоваться специфические драйверы.

Для установки рекомендуемых драйверов можно воспользоваться следующей командой:

sudo ubuntu-drivers autoinstall

После установки драйверов перезагрузите компьютер.

Шаг 5: Переустановка GDM

Если проблема сохраняется, возможно, имеет смысл переустановить дисплейный менеджер GDM:

sudo apt-get install --reinstall gdm3

После успешной переустановки перезагрузите компьютер и проверьте, удалось ли решить проблему.

Заключение

Ошибка "не удалось запустить X сервер" может возникнуть по различным причинам, включая неправильную конфигурацию, устаревшие или неправильно установленные драйвера видео, а также сбои в настройках монитора. Примените предложенные шаги, чтобы диагностировать и решить данную проблему. Если, несмотря на все старания, проблема не исчезает, вы можете обратиться за помощью к сообществу пользователей Ubuntu или на специализированные форумы для получения более детальной информации.

Оцените материал
Добавить комментарий

Капча загружается...